If you have a floor jack, it makes it VERY easy to lift the skid into the tunnel. With the transfer rod bolts out the center bolts line right up. Then drop back end to allow you to put TR bolts back in. Once bolts are in raise back end again and lift skid with jack to line up rear holes, it should be dead on or darn close at this point. Align track and tighten up the axel...Your done!
